Brand Engagement Network, Inc. operates in the digital engagement and customer experience sector, leveraging AI-driven solutions to enhance brand interactions. The company specializes in developing proprietary technologies that facilitate personalized customer engagement, primarily serving enterprises seeking to optimize their digital touchpoints. Its revenue model is likely subscription-based or project-driven, though specifics remain unclear. The competitive landscape includes established players in AI-powered customer service and marketing automation, positioning BNAI as a niche innovator with growth potential in underserved markets. The company’s ability to scale its technology and secure enterprise clients will be critical to its long-term market positioning. Given the rapid evolution of AI in customer engagement, BNAI’s success hinges on differentiation through proprietary algorithms and measurable ROI for clients.
In FY 2024, Brand Engagement Network reported revenue of $99,790, overshadowed by a net loss of $33.7 million, reflecting significant investment in technology and operations. The diluted EPS of -$1.02 underscores the company’s early-stage challenges in achieving profitability. Operating cash flow was negative at $14.0 million, with minimal capital expenditures, suggesting heavy reliance on external funding to sustain operations.
The company’s negative earnings and cash flow indicate limited near-term earnings power. Capital efficiency appears weak, as evidenced by high operating losses relative to revenue. The lack of positive cash generation raises questions about the scalability of its business model without further capital infusion or revenue acceleration.
BNAI’s balance sheet shows $149,273 in cash and equivalents against $3.3 million in total debt, highlighting liquidity constraints. With negative operating cash flow and minimal cash reserves, the company’s financial health is precarious, likely necessitating additional financing to meet obligations and fund growth initiatives.
Growth trends are unclear due to limited revenue visibility and significant losses. The company does not pay dividends, aligning with its focus on reinvesting resources into technology and market expansion. Future growth will depend on its ability to monetize its AI solutions and secure larger enterprise contracts.
Given its early-stage financials and lack of profitability, traditional valuation metrics are challenging to apply. Market expectations likely hinge on BNAI’s ability to demonstrate scalable adoption of its technology and secure strategic partnerships or funding to bridge its cash shortfall.
BNAI’s strategic advantage lies in its focus on AI-driven brand engagement, a high-growth niche. However, execution risks are elevated due to financial constraints and competitive pressures. The outlook remains speculative, contingent on successful product deployment, client acquisition, and additional capital raises to sustain operations.
